Founder Yoanna Chikezie, fondly known as “Pepper” launched The Assembly Hub in 2016 out of her desire to break down the barriers that exist in Africa’s fashion and creative industry.
In over 5 years we have impacted over 4000 entrepreneurs and creative talent through training, mentoring, funding, and consulting. We’re building an environment where you can expand your knowledge, improve your skills and discover new ones.

STRATEGIC PARTNERSHIP DEVELOPMENT PILLAR RESPONSIBILITIES
(1) Business Development
- Your main focus will be to support the partnerships team to identify, create and execute business opportunities and maintain existing ones.
- Proactively identifying, developing, and negotiating new opportunities and partnerships relevant to The Assembly’s business objectives in collaboration with relevant internal teams.
- Liaise with potential sponsors (government agencies, telcos, multinationals, financial institutions, investors, etc;) and actively seek out perks & in-kind resources from the local community for programs and projects.
(2) Build your professional profile
- You need to quickly learn everything there is to know about our business, our processes, and our services. This means immersing yourself in the world of impact, business, and the creative sector generally, as well as getting to know our specific products
(3) Research and Marketing
- Use your understanding of our business to identify potential customers that meet our ideal customer profile using tools such as Linkedin, Web Search, and a range of other technologies.
- Create targeted email campaigns to engage with leads and contacts. Monitor the performance of these campaigns closely and fine-tune them to get the best possible results.
(4) Monitoring and Improvement
- Seek out new opportunities to increase business acquisition and drive sales.
- Monitor key performance indicators daily to identify areas of concern and root causes, and propose analyses and/or corrective actions.
- Define, monitor, and build improvements in processes and reporting of critical metrics to improve efficiency.
(5) Relationship Management
- This role involves relationship management of existing strategic partners as well as coordinating, tracking, and reporting on new and ongoing events and programs.
- You’ll be expected to be able to talk about The Assembly’s mission, membership offering, and other activities with confidence and passion.
- Collaborate with internal teams to develop an all-year-round programme of events for The Assembly.
- Forging and maintaining good relationships, ensuring exceptional delivery of service to meet all requirements.
- You’ll be the eyes and ears of The Assembly so you’ll know the community better than anyone; listening and reacting to feedback is the source of our success.
(6) AD HOC
- Providing weekly progress reports on all stages of partnerships and proposals to the Brand Manager and the entire management team.
- Assisting the team with ad-hoc research tasks.
